Problem

Existing pantry pullout devices are difficult to install and adjust, lacking a self-centering mounting base and adjustable face plate, which makes them challenging to align with adjacent cabinets and achieve a professional, coordinated look.

Innovation Solution

A pantry pullout apparatus with a drawer box slidably mounted within a cabinet carcass, featuring a base slide box with a slotted template and pin block for automatic centering, and an adjustable face plate mounting system with a slotted bracket and standoff assembly for horizontal, vertical, and depth adjustments.

Data Source

PatentUS9661924B2Adjustable face plate mounting system and method of use
Publication Date: 2017.05.30 HARDWARE RESOURCES INC

AI summary

Disclosed is an adjustable face plate mounting system for adjusting the position of a face plate attached to a pantry pullout apparatus. The system comprises a slotted bracket adjustably attached to the face plate, a standoff assembly attached to the pantry pullout apparatus and slidably engaged with the slotted bracket, a fastener fixedly attached to the pantry pullout apparatus, and a set crew movable within the fastener and abutting the slotted bracket. A first embodiment of the standoff assembly includes a pair of standoffs and coordinating removable fasteners. Another embodiment of the standoff assembly includes a single standoff and fastener paired with a pin. The face plate is adjustable in three dimensions with respect to the pantry pullout apparatus and surrounding cabinets.
